What is “All Star” Profile Strength?

• The Profile Strength meter is on the right side of your profile and gauges how robust your profile is.

• The strength will increase as you add more content.

Page 3: How to Gain "All Star" Profile Strength on Your LinkedIn Profile

The Benefits of “All Star” Profile Strength

• Ensures your profile will appear in LinkedIn Search results.

• You will appear higher in a search based on the following criteria:

1. Profile Completeness (100% only)2. Connections in Common (shared)3. Connections by Degree (1st Degree, then 2nd, then 3rd)4. Groups in Common (shared)

Accessing the Profile Strength Meter

• Log in to LinkedIn.• Click “Profile”.

• Profile Strength Meter will be on the far right side.

Requirements for “All Star” Profile Strength

• Your Industry and Location• An up-to-date Current Position (with a description)• Two Past Positions• Your Education• Your Skills (minimum of 3)• A Profile Photo• At least 50 Connections

Tips for Completing your LinkedIn Profile

• Take your time. It will probably take many sessions to update your profile and make it perfect.

• Learn from other LinkedIn Profiles. This will help you decide what you like and do not like .

• Do not use your resume as your only source of information.

• Make sure that your photo is professional. Example: wear clothes you would wear to an interview.
